The United States imported $147K/month and exported $3.9M/month with Samoa as of July 2026, covering 37 product categories.
In July 2026, the U.S. ran a monthly goods trade surplus of $3.7M with Samoa, exporting 26.3× as much as it imported. U.S. goods imports from Samoa of $147K in July 2026 ran 63% below the year-to-date monthly average of $395K.
Samoa (formerly Western Samoa) exports a modest range of goods to the US market, with fish products — particularly canned tuna processed at the Pago Pago-adjacent facilities — representing a historically significant category, alongside coconut cream, cocoa, and handicrafts. Fish and seafood imports are subject to FDA oversight, including prior notice and potential detention if the exporting facility is not in good standing. Importers should note that Samoa (country code 6150) is distinct from American Samoa, a US territory, and the two carry different customs treatment.

American Samoa is a US territory, so goods produced there and meeting applicable rules of origin are treated as domestic for most customs purposes. Samoa (code 6150) is an independent nation, and its goods are subject to standard US import procedures including CBP entry, applicable duties, and FDA or other agency review. Correct country coding is essential to avoid misclassification.
Canned fish imports must comply with FDA's seafood HACCP regulations, and the foreign processing facility must be registered with FDA. Importers are required to submit FDA prior notice before arrival. If FDA has placed a Samoan facility on import alert, shipments may be detained without physical examination until the alert is resolved.
